Nestled in the heart of Sacramento, California, the Safe Credit Union Performing Arts Center (often referred to as Safe PAC) has a rich history and a vibrant present. As a prominent venue, it holds a special place in the Sacramento community. Originally established as the Sacramento Community Center Theater, its doors first opened in 1976, designed to serve the theatrical needs of the growing city. This historic auditorium has been a cultural hub for decades, evolving to meet the dynamic demands of modern audiences while preserving its commitment to artistic excellence. A significant renovation, completed in 2018, further enhanced the venue's appeal by incorporating contemporary accessibility and comfort features, ensuring an inclusive experience for all visitors. The theater's 2,400 seats make it a substantial venue, suitable for hosting large-scale productions and performances.
The Safe Credit Union Performing Arts Center's primary function is to serve as a home for a variety of performances. It's the go-to location for "Broadway Sacramento," which features national touring productions of popular Broadway shows. The venue showcases performances from the Sacramento Philharmonic and Opera, the Sacramento Ballet, and the Sacramento Choral Society and Orchestra. Additionally, it hosts the Sacramento Speaker Series, concerts, and comedy shows, demonstrating its broad appeal and commitment to diverse entertainment. Official Name | Safe Credit Union Performing Arts Center |
Former Name | Sacramento Community Center Theater |
Location | 1301 L Street, Sacramento, CA 95814 |
Year Opened | 1976 |
Year Renovated | 2018 |
Seating Capacity | 2,400 |
Primary Use | Performing Arts Venue |
Resident Companies | Broadway Sacramento, Sacramento Philharmonic and Opera, Sacramento Ballet, Sacramento Speaker Series, Sacramento Choral Society and Orchestra |
Notable Productions | Broadway Blockbusters (e.g., Wicked), Touring Concerts, Comedy Shows |

One significant aspect of attending events at Safe PAC is ensuring the authenticity of your tickets. The venue advises caution when purchasing tickets from sources other than the official website, the Broadway Sacramento box office, or the Memorial Auditorium/Safe Credit Union Performing Arts Center box office. This is to protect patrons from potential fraud or invalid tickets. Broadway Sacramento cannot provide seating, replacements, or refunds for fraudulent, invalid, or duplicated tickets. For a trustworthy purchase experience, its advisable to use the official channels.
